A10 Networks, Inc. (NYSE:ATEN) announced cloud-ready light-weight set of container-based solutions

A10 Networks, Inc. (NYSE:ATEN) has announced a cloud-ready, light-weight set of container-based solutions to provide secure application services. They offer up to 200 Gbps of throughput for A10 Networks’ Thunder Application Delivery Controller, Carrier-Grade Networking and Convergent Firewall products.
